Chee Yeow Lim is a scholar working on Accounting, Finance and Strategy and Management. According to data from OpenAlex, Chee Yeow Lim has authored 45 papers receiving a total of 2.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 44 papers in Accounting, 19 papers in Finance and 11 papers in Strategy and Management. Recurrent topics in Chee Yeow Lim's work include Auditing, Earnings Management, Governance (40 papers), Corporate Finance and Governance (39 papers) and Financial Markets and Investment Strategies (16 papers). Chee Yeow Lim is often cited by papers focused on Auditing, Earnings Management, Governance (40 papers), Corporate Finance and Governance (39 papers) and Financial Markets and Investment Strategies (16 papers). Chee Yeow Lim collaborates with scholars based in Singapore, United States and Canada. Chee Yeow Lim's co-authors include Gerald J. Lobo, Kiridaran Kanagaretnam, Mark L. DeFond, Jimmy Lee, Yoonseok Zang, Hun‐Tong Tan, Soo Young Kwon, David K. Ding, Mahmud Hossain and Michael Ettredge and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Business Ethics, Journal of International Business Studies and Journal of Banking & Finance.
